Output 39b3bb803dcb3c0f2d21b40d4ab41b1886f0c81d614cccebe4b44419cb6aa68a:21

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b686a0c97fc9b0c6636b658ec422e753dc7265dad740a1d891e5132abea4da5b
address
bc1pk6r2pjtlexcvvcmtvk8vggh820w8yew66aq2rky3u5fj404ymfdsrxe3q4
transaction
39b3bb803dcb3c0f2d21b40d4ab41b1886f0c81d614cccebe4b44419cb6aa68a
spent
true